Walking Together As A Family

My boys and I at the zooMy boys and I have walked almost every single day since the #walkabout. We’ve gone to the zoo, to the park, around the neighborhood. There were a few days that we absolutely couldn’t get out in the beginning because of the rain and cold. 40 degrees with rain is something I could do alone but since my kids come along with me there was no way I could drag them out like that.

 

On those days I found myself oddly being inspired to keep busy around the house. And other days when it was too cold we incorporated that 1/2 hour of walking into shopping time for the new baby or for preparing. (Although I really overdid myself and walked far longer than 1/2 hour!) To add that extra daily dose of exercise I so badly needed.  Making a commitment really helped me to have motivation.

Keeping Fit During Pregnancy

And what have I learned about myself? A lot actually. I have really enjoyed this challenge so much that I continue to keep at it. I have a baby due in probably less than 5 weeks & I’m going to need to walk off those extra pounds.  Thanks to this #walkabout challenge though I have actually managed to lose weight in my 3rd trimester! That means I’ve gained 21 lbs since I became pregnant. A far cry from the 54+ that I gained with my first son and almost all of in the last trimester.
